The video explores Britain's imperial status in the 19th century, highlighting the Great Exhibition of 1851 as a showcase of industrial achievements rather than imperial power. It discusses the limited public interest in the empire, focusing more on domestic and European affairs. Historians like John Seeley criticized the lack of attention to Britain's geopolitical expansion. The video also examines the role of education in shaping awareness of the empire, noting that the working class had limited exposure to imperial history.
